After the room has been
moved in the desired direct-
ion, the brake levers on each
motor MUST be returned to
the "engaged" position.
When the motor brake is
disengaged the slideout
room will not lock into place;
therefore, the room will not
be sealed. When the room
has been manually retracted,
be sure to install the transit
bars (if so equipped) and
return the motor brake lever
to its normal engaged
position in order to seal and
lock the room into position.
Do not travel unless each
motor brake is in the
"engaged" position!

During override mode the
control has no stop
locations. Use another
individual to assist in deter-
mining when the room is
retracted. Damage to the
room can occur during over
travel.
In the event of component failure or loss of system power, your system can be
manually overridden.
NOTE:
At anytime during the override procedure, the unit will exit override mode if the
room had not been moved for 2 minutes (note: on early production models, the 2 minute
timeout was only 45 seconds) or if a fault is detected during overriding, the Fault Code
and Room Movement LED’s will flash rapidly for 10 seconds to indicate that the override
procedure failed. After 10 seconds of flashing, the control will automatically default to fault
code 1 (stops not
programmed) and the override mode must be re-done.
NOTE:
The room control will need to be re-programmed by an authorized dealer after the
system has been overridden.
